DocumentCode :
1671234
Title :
Adaptive placement of method executions within a customizable distributed object-based runtime system: design, implementation and performance
Author :
Bânatre, Michel ; Belhamissi, Yasmina ; Issarny, Valérie ; Puaut, Isabelle ; Routeau, Jean-Paul
Author_Institution :
IRISA, Rennes, France
fYear :
1995
Firstpage :
279
Lastpage :
286
Abstract :
This paper presents the design and implementation of a mechanism aimed at enhancing the performance of distributed object-based applications. This goal as achieved by means of a new algorithm implementing placement of method executions that adapts to processors´ load and to objects´ characteristics, the latter allowing to approximate the cost of methods´ remote execution. The behavior of the proposed placement algorithm is examined by providing performance measures obtained from its integration within a customizable distributed object-based runtime system. In particular, the cost of method executions using our algorithm is compared with the cost resulting from the standard placement technique that consists of executing any method on the storing node of its embedding object
Keywords :
distributed processing; object-oriented programming; distributed object-based runtime system; embedding; method execution; object-based applications; performance; placement algorithm; placement technique; Computational modeling; Costs; Distributed computing; Heuristic algorithms; Load management; Object oriented programming; Parallel programming; Proposals; Runtime; Workstations;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Distributed Computing Systems, 1995., Proceedings of the 15th International Conference on
Conference_Location :
Vancouver, BC
ISSN :
1063-6927
Print_ISBN :
0-8186-7025-8
Type :
conf
DOI :
10.1109/ICDCS.1995.500030
Filename :
500030
Link To Document :
بازگشت